| 26 | /** | 
|---|
| 27 | *  Initialize ICU. | 
|---|
| 28 | * | 
|---|
| 29 | *  Use of this function is optional.  It is OK to simply use ICU | 
|---|
| 30 | *  services and functions without first having initialized | 
|---|
| 31 | *  ICU by calling u_init(). | 
|---|
| 32 | * | 
|---|
| 33 | *  u_init() will attempt to load some part of ICU's data, and is | 
|---|
| 34 | *  useful as a test for configuration or installation problems that | 
|---|
| 35 | *  leave the ICU data inaccessible.  A successful invocation of u_init() | 
|---|
| 36 | *  does not, however, guarantee that all ICU data is accessible. | 
|---|
| 37 | * | 
|---|
| 38 | *  Multiple calls to u_init() cause no harm, aside from the small amount | 
|---|
| 39 | *  of time required. | 
|---|
| 40 | * | 
|---|
| 41 | *  In old versions of ICU, u_init() was required in multi-threaded applications | 
|---|
| 42 | *  to ensure the thread safety of ICU.  u_init() is no longer needed for this purpose. | 
|---|
| 43 | * | 
|---|
| 44 | * @param status An ICU UErrorCode parameter. It must not be <code>NULL</code>. | 
|---|
| 45 | *    An Error will be returned if some required part of ICU data can not | 
|---|
| 46 | *    be loaded or initialized. | 
|---|
| 47 | *    The function returns immediately if the input error code indicates a | 
|---|
| 48 | *    failure, as usual. | 
|---|
| 49 | * | 
|---|
| 50 | * @stable ICU 2.6 | 
|---|
| 51 | */ | 
|---|
| 52 | U_CAPI void U_EXPORT2 | 
|---|
| 53 | u_init(UErrorCode *status); |

| 56 | /** | 
|---|
| 57 | * Clean up the system resources, such as allocated memory or open files, | 
|---|
| 58 | * used in all ICU libraries. This will free/delete all memory owned by the | 
|---|
| 59 | * ICU libraries, and return them to their original load state. All open ICU | 
|---|
| 60 | * items (collators, resource bundles, converters, etc.) must be closed before | 
|---|
| 61 | * calling this function, otherwise ICU may not free its allocated memory | 
|---|
| 62 | * (e.g. close your converters and resource bundles before calling this | 
|---|
| 63 | * function). Generally, this function should be called once just before | 
|---|
| 64 | * an application exits. For applications that dynamically load and unload | 
|---|
| 65 | * the ICU libraries (relatively uncommon), u_cleanup() should be called | 
|---|
| 66 | * just before the library unload. | 
|---|
| 67 | * <p> | 
|---|
| 68 | * u_cleanup() also clears any ICU heap functions, mutex functions or | 
|---|
| 69 | * trace functions that may have been set for the process. | 
|---|
| 70 | * This has the effect of restoring ICU to its initial condition, before | 
|---|
| 71 | * any of these override functions were installed.  Refer to | 
|---|
| 72 | * u_setMemoryFunctions(), u_setMutexFunctions and | 
|---|
| 73 | * utrace_setFunctions().  If ICU is to be reinitialized after | 
|---|
| 74 | * calling u_cleanup(), these runtime override functions will need to | 
|---|
| 75 | * be set up again if they are still required. | 
|---|
| 76 | * <p> | 
|---|
| 77 | * u_cleanup() is not thread safe.  All other threads should stop using ICU | 
|---|
| 78 | * before calling this function. | 
|---|
| 79 | * <p> | 
|---|
| 80 | * Any open ICU items will be left in an undefined state by u_cleanup(), | 
|---|
| 81 | * and any subsequent attempt to use such an item will give unpredictable | 
|---|
| 82 | * results. | 
|---|
| 83 | * <p> | 
|---|
| 84 | * After calling u_cleanup(), an application may continue to use ICU by | 
|---|
| 85 | * calling u_init().  An application must invoke u_init() first from one single | 
|---|
| 86 | * thread before allowing other threads call u_init().  All threads existing | 
|---|
| 87 | * at the time of the first thread's call to u_init() must also call | 
|---|
| 88 | * u_init() themselves before continuing with other ICU operations. | 
|---|
| 89 | * <p> | 
|---|
| 90 | * The use of u_cleanup() just before an application terminates is optional, | 
|---|
| 91 | * but it should be called only once for performance reasons. The primary | 
|---|
| 92 | * benefit is to eliminate reports of memory or resource leaks originating | 
|---|
| 93 | * in ICU code from the results generated by heap analysis tools. | 
|---|
| 94 | * <p> | 
|---|
| 95 | * <strong>Use this function with great care!</strong> | 
|---|
| 96 | * </p> | 
|---|
| 97 | * | 
|---|
| 98 | * @stable ICU 2.0 | 
|---|
| 99 | * @system | 
|---|
| 100 | */ | 
|---|
| 101 | U_CAPI void U_EXPORT2 | 
|---|
| 102 | u_cleanup(void); |

| 135 | /** | 
|---|
| 136 | *  Set the functions that ICU will use for memory allocation. | 
|---|
| 137 | *  Use of this function is optional; by default (without this function), ICU will | 
|---|
| 138 | *  use the standard C library malloc() and free() functions. | 
|---|
| 139 | *  This function can only be used when ICU is in an initial, unused state, before | 
|---|
| 140 | *  u_init() has been called. | 
|---|
| 141 | *  @param context This pointer value will be saved, and then (later) passed as | 
|---|
| 142 | *                 a parameter to the memory functions each time they | 
|---|
| 143 | *                 are called. | 
|---|
| 144 | *  @param a       Pointer to a user-supplied malloc function. | 
|---|
| 145 | *  @param r       Pointer to a user-supplied realloc function. | 
|---|
| 146 | *  @param f       Pointer to a user-supplied free function. | 
|---|
| 147 | *  @param status  Receives error values. | 
|---|
| 148 | *  @stable ICU 2.8 | 
|---|
| 149 | *  @system | 
|---|
| 150 | */ | 
|---|
| 151 | U_CAPI void U_EXPORT2 | 
|---|
| 152 | u_setMemoryFunctions(const void *context, UMemAllocFn * U_CALLCONV_FPTR a, UMemReallocFn * U_CALLCONV_FPTR r, UMemFreeFn * U_CALLCONV_FPTR f, | 
|---|
| 153 | UErrorCode *status); |
